In addition to elbows, carbon steel pipe fittings additionally include tees, which link 3 areas of pipe, creating junctions for fluid flow. Equal tees are utilized when the linking branches are of the very same diameter, while reducing tees are utilized when the branch pipe is of a smaller size. A234 WPB tee fittings exhibit the integrity and quality gotten out of high-grade carbon steel products, making them popular choices amongst designers and service providers.
Pipe bends also play a crucial role in the adaptability of piping systems, permitting imaginative directing of pipelines around obstacles. Available in various radius levels such as 3D bends and 5D bends, these fittings decrease turbulence and keep smooth circulation, thus enhancing the total effectiveness of the system. Butt weld bends are especially preferred for their ability to develop strong joints that add to the durability and reliability of pipe installations.

For more particular applications, a 45-degree elbow is usually made use of, enabling gentler shifts than the 90-degree version. This can be valuable in reducing stress goes down that might occur as a result of abrupt modifications in the piping direction. Steel elbows, consisting of both carbon steel and stainless-steel selections, offer the required stamina while being versatile to different ecological problems, consisting of corrosive settings where stainless alternatives are better suited. Carbon steel fittings, particularly those made via seamless procedures, are coveted for their uniformity and high strength. These seamless fittings are produced with no joints or welds, making them optimal for high-pressure applications where structural stability is vital.

Along with standard fittings, pipe bends include an additional layer of adaptability to piping systems. Requirement bends, such as 90-degree bends, are essential to directing circulation without sharp corners that could restrain efficiency. For applications needing gradual changes, 5D bends and 3D bends are suitable, using smoother changes in instructions to lessen pressure loss. These butt weld bends are engineered to match the necessary requirements for stress ratings, therefore making sure compatibility and safety within the system.

Flanges, consisting of types such as SO flanges (Slip-On), WN flanges (Weld Neck), and BL flanges (Blind), serve as crucial components in piping systems. Carbon steel flanges are especially popular due to their toughness and cost-effectiveness.
In the huge landscape of commercial piping systems, carbon steel pipe fittings play a pivotal function, giving vital links and performance in numerous applications. Amongst these fittings, butt weld pipe fittings stand apart for their effectiveness and structural stability. These fittings are made to be joined to pipes through a welding procedure, making certain a seamless transition in between areas. Their appeal in industries ranging from oil and gas to water therapy originates from their capacity to withstand high pressure and temperature, promoting effective and durable systems.
Moreover, while carbon steel fittings are prevalent due to their cost-effectiveness, the extent of stainless-steel fittings can not be forgotten. Stainless steel fittings flaunt phenomenal deterioration resistance, making them vital in food processing, chemical manufacturing, and aquatic applications. Their durability enables them to thrive in settings that would otherwise bring about fast degradation of carbon steel choices.
